Create a Service Portlet rule by selecting Service Portlet from the Integration-Services category.

Create a Service Package data instance before creating a Service Portlet rule; the name of the service package becomes the first key part of a group of related Service Portlet rules. The class and portlet name key parts do not refer to PRPC class and method rules. They are strings used to identify the rule.

A Service Portlet rule has three key parts:

Field

Description

Customer Package Name

SmartPromptSelect the name of the service package (instance of the Data-Admin-ServicePackage class); this package groups related Service Portlet rules. Choose a name already defined through a Service Package data instance. See About Service Package data instances.

Customer Class Name

Enter a Java identifier value to logically group related portlets (if more than one exists). The service package and service class names group the portlets into one portlet application. See How to enter a Java identifier.

Portlet Name

Enter an identifier as a descriptive name for the portlet. See How to enter a Java identifier.

Rule resolution

When searching for a Service Portlet rule, the system filters candidate rules based on a requestor's RuleSet list of RuleSets and versions.

Circumstance-qualified and time-qualified resolution features are not available for Service Portlet rules. The class hierarchy is not relevant to Service Portlet rule resolution.
